Output 34608e6dde717f67fa79afec4e9ed57bca193be988099fc5a544d922409fef98:19

value
23159
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7d543c3e6343a86046b0d2254c4fc270af7adc44d997103facf05a2decfc70c
address
bc1pul258slxxsagvprtp539f38uyu900twyfkvhzql6euz69hk0cuxqxttmew
transaction
34608e6dde717f67fa79afec4e9ed57bca193be988099fc5a544d922409fef98
spent
true